Responsibilities

* Supporting service users from entry into the service through their treatment and recovery journey
* Providing screening, assessment, recovery planning, and onward referral
* Reducing drug and alcohol-related harm to service users and the wider community
* Promoting involvement of carers, service users, and the community
* Providing advocacy for access to partnership services
* Supporting social reintegration, promoting recovery, resilience, peer support, and self-determination
* Researching, designing, and preparing materials for groups or pods
* Delivering structured content within group settings at various recovery stages
* Engaging in debriefings and evaluations post-group, reviewing progress and concerns
* Tailoring workshops to specific needs, such as anger management, sleep disorders, and relationships
